9. Your rights
Under the GDPR, you have the following rights with regard to your personal data:
Right of access (Art. 15 GDPR)
You can request information about whether and which personal data we process about you.
Right to rectification (Art. 16 GDPR)
You can request the correction of inaccurate data and the completion of incomplete data.
Right to erasure (Art. 17 GDPR)
You can request the deletion of your personal data, unless statutory retention obligations or other legal reasons prevent this.
Right to restriction of processing (Art. 18 GDPR)
You can request the restriction of processing under certain conditions.
Right to data portability (Art. 20 GDPR)
You have the right to receive the personal data concerning you in a structured, commonly used and machine-readable format and, where technically feasible, to have these data transmitted to another controller.
Right to object (Art. 21 GDPR)
You may object, on grounds relating to your particular situation, to the processing of personal data concerning you which is based on Art. 6(1)(e) or (f) GDPR.
Right to withdraw consent (Art. 7(3) GDPR)
You may withdraw your consent at any time with effect for the future.
